Output 1758571daabeafa90641e3cce6933e55bf2f971216f6872228c3ac8a656d9785:1

value
303196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 455e57fb1d998bc9807b433fe2aacfb9d3fb7bf0 OP_EQUAL
address
381oZtn8gJV1TtBzHrZZpUmbEHUwdRnnTr
transaction
1758571daabeafa90641e3cce6933e55bf2f971216f6872228c3ac8a656d9785
spent
true